2009 CrossFit Affiliate Cup Challenge

The CrossFit Games 2009 Affiliate Cup Challenge will start early on Friday, July 10th, 2009. There will be 1-3 team workouts (format to be announced later). The top 5 teams from these days events will then move forward to the Affiliate Cup Finals on Sunday morning, July 12th (prior to the Men's and Women's Top CrossFitter Finals). The winning team on Sunday will then be the 2009 CrossFit Games Top Affiliate.

An Affiliate Team can consist of a minimum of four to a maximum of six. The team needs to have a minimum of two men and two women. You must actively train at the affiliate facility to be part of a team.

All the workouts will be conducted as team workouts with teams of four. Two men and two women will be competing at one time as a team. This will allow team captains or coaches to substitute members prior to an event based on team members' individual strengths and weaknesses.

Workouts and the scoring system for Friday will be announced the week of the event. The workout for Sunday's finals will be announced Saturday night.

Athletes who qualify for the men's and women's individual competition may also be included on an affiliate team. Just understand they will have three days of multiple grueling workouts, and will be competing against others who are only in one event.

We recommend having tryouts and competitions within your affiliate to determine your team of four to six athletes. But that is just a recommendation. All teams are welcome no matter the ability or level of competitor. Scaling will be available on Friday, though it will disqualify you for Sunday.

Registration for teams will be open from June 1-12, 2009, or when all spots fill up (the number of spots for affiliate teams is undetermined at this time). The team registration fee will be $200.
There will be a cash prize and the winner will also get to keep the Affiliate Cup in their gym for the year.

CrossFit Instructor Development Seminar

GSX is proud to announce a first of it's kind Instructor Development Seminar, with Dutch from CrossFit A&M, on Saturday, December 6th.

This one day seminar will cover the following and more:

Programming
Training schedules and protocols
WOD scaling
Class structuring
Movement recognition and correction
Community building
Preparing for the Level II Certification
